How to reinstall the Wacom drivers
To uninstall and reinstall your Wacom drivers, simply follow these steps:
Step 1: Uninstall the Wacom drivers completely
Step 2: Reinstall the latest Wacom drivers
Step 1: Uninstall the Wacom drivers completely
First you need to purge the Wacom drivers from your computer. So simply do the following:
Uninstall all Wacom drivers
The screenshots below are from Windows 10, and the method also applies to Windows 11, 8 or 7.
- On your keyboard, pressWin+R (the Windows logo key and the r key) at the same time to invoke the Run dialog. Type or pasteappwiz.cpl and clickOK .
- One at a time, select anyTablet, Wacom Tablet or Bamboo entries from the list and clickUninstall . Make sure everything related to Wacom Tablet has been uninstalled.
- Restart your computer.
Now you can choose topurge the leftover files as well. Or jump to install the latest Wacom drivers .
Purge the leftover files
- On your keyboard, press theWin+R (the Windows logo key and the r key) to open the Run box. Type or pastecontrol.exe folders and clickOK .
- In the pop-up window, navigate to theView tab. In theAdvanced settings section, click the option button next toShow hidden files, folders and drivers . Then clickOK to save the changes.
- Delete these folders:
- C:\Program Files\Tablet
- C:\Users\
\AppData\Roaming\WTablet - C:\Users\
\AppData\Local\Temp\wactemp - C:\Users\
\AppData\Local\Wacom
- Go toC:\Windows\System32\ and delete the following files:
- WacDriverDLCoinst.dll
- Wacom_Tablet.dll
- Wacom_Touch_Tablet.dll
- WacomMT.dll
- WacomTabletUserDefaults.xml
- WacomTouchUserDefaults.xml
- Wacom_Tablet.dat
Now there should be no remaining Wacom files on your PC. But be advised that the Wacom tablet requires the latest correct drivers to work properly. So after uninstalling the old drivers, the first thing you need to do isreinstall the latest drivers .
Step 2: Reinstall the latest Wacom drivers
There’re 2 ways you can reinstall the latest Wacom drivers: manually or automatically (recommended).
Option 1: Reinstall the Wacom drivers manually
If you’re familiar with computer hardware, you can try to reinstall the Wacom drivers manually.
To do so, visit the Wacom support page and search for your device model. Then download the correct drivers that’s compatible with your operating system.
